For the Lower Pearl River...including Bogalusa, Pearl River...
Moderate flooding is forecast.

* WHAT...Moderate flooding is occurring and moderate flooding is
forecast.

* WHERE...Pearl River near Pearl River.

* WHEN...Until Monday evening.

* IMPACTS...At 17.0 feet, When the river is falling, water on low
lying property and over the lower portions of streets in River
Gardens Subdivision will slowly begin to drain.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
- At 7:00 PM CDT Tuesday the stage was 17.0 feet.
- Bankfull stage is 12.0 feet.
- Forecast...The river is expected to rise to a crest of 17.1
feet just after midnight tonight then begin falling.
- Flood stage is 14.0 feet.
